What the vulnerability does

01Description

Improper Neutralization of Input During Web Page Generation (XSS or 'Cross-site Scripting') vulnerability in AF themes WP Post Author allows Stored XSS.This issue affects WP Post Author: from n/a through 3.6.7.

Explanation of Vulnerability in Simple Terms

02Summary

WP Post Author versions up to 3.6.7 contain a stored cross-site scripting (XSS) vulnerability. An authenticated user with low privileges can inject malicious scripts that execute in the browsers of other site visitors, including administrators. The vulnerability requires user interaction to trigger. Stored XSS can lead to account compromise, data theft, or malware distribution.

What an attacker can do

03Attacker Capabilities

Inject malicious scripts that run in other users' browsers when they view affected pages.

Potential impact on your site

04Site Impact

Attackers with contributor or subscriber access can compromise admin accounts, steal data, or inject malware visible to all site visitors.

Conditions required to exploit

05Prerequisites

Attacker must have a low-privilege WordPress account and the victim must view a page containing the injected script.
